Huber Polystats add to Lab-plant range
The latest Polystat technology available from Lab-plant bring a unique dimension of flexibility and functionality to the laboratory as they can be moved between machines on a"plug and play" basis.
Upgradeable, interchangeable and "plug and play" are the buzzwords associated with the latest line up of Huber products available through UK laboratory equipment specialist Lab-Plant Since their introduction in the early 90's, Huber Unistats have been adopted as the industry standard for accurate and responsive control of a wide variety of applications in the pharmaceutical, chemical, petrochemical and semiconductor industries

The latest product range from Huber sees this technology setting a new benchmark for thermoregulation equipment.
The latest Polystat "plug and play" control technology, brings a unique dimension of flexibility and functionality to the laboratory.
These microprocessor based control units are not an integral part of each machine but can be moved between machines on a simple "plug and play" basis.

Offering a uniformity of operation across all equipment with which they are used, the latest Polystat controllers provide two user levels with a password protected, administrator level; permitting functions to be locked-out.
All settings are accessed and confirmed through a simple, alphabetically arranged menu with a single "turn to search, push to select" control.
In addition to the standard Polystat model there are two further options available providing process control and automation capabilities.
This gives a high degree of flexibility for the laboratory, as any equipment fitted with a Polystat can be easily upgraded even for a single operation if required by exchanging the Polystat unit in use.
All baths, chillers or heaters using the Polystat controllers can accept any version of the Polystat control unit.
The Huber range has reached its current favoured status not purely on features and performance but also by employing a policy of safety first.
Manufactured and tested to the strict DIN12876 standard, the whole Polystat range is fitted with independent, over-temperature, protection devices which, when activated, give visual and audible alarms and shut down the attached equipment to stand-by mode.
